No traffic touring cycling routes in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ha are situated at the mouth of the Vistula River where it meets the Baltic Sea. The region is characterized by expansive sandy beaches, dunes, and a small deltaic lake. The landscape also features the Vistula River cut, an artificial channel that contributes to the varied terrain. These routes often traverse coastal areas and forest paths, providing diverse cycling environments.

June 4, 2026, Most 100-lecia Odzyskania Niepodległości Polski nad Martwą Wisłą

The modern bascule bridge connects Sobieszewo with the mainland and has replaced the former pontoon bridge since 2018. With its clean lines and a 173-meter-long structure, it is now Poland's largest drawbridge. From above, there is a wide view over the Dead Vistula and the flat landscape of the Sobieszewo Island – a short but rewarding viewpoint along any route. Bridge openings are announced acoustically; waiting times may occur in summer.

The Świbno ferry is the largest cable ferry on the Vistula, operating between Świbno and Mikoszewo. It is powered by a tugboat and can carry up to 60 tons of cargo or 200 people. The tradition of crossing here dates back to 1895, after a new mouth of the Vistula was dug. The current ferry has been operating since 1945 and is a popular shortcut on bicycle routes connecting Żuławy with the Vistula Spit. The ferry operates seasonally. Frequently Asked Questions

How many no-traffic touring cycling routes are available in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ha?

There are over 30 dedicated no-traffic touring cycling routes in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ha. These routes offer a variety of experiences, with 23 classified as easy, 8 as moderate, and 1 as difficult, catering to different skill levels.

What kind of terrain can I expect on the no-traffic touring cycling routes?

The routes in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ha feature a mix of surfaces. Many segments are paved, providing smooth riding, while others are unpaved, including scenic forest gravel paths. The landscape is generally flat, characterized by sandy beaches, dunes, and the Vistula River delta, making for mostly easy to moderate elevation changes.

Are there any circular no-traffic touring cycling routes in the area?

Yes, several circular routes are available. For example, you can enjoy the Jantar–Stegna Forest Bike Path – Scenic Forest Gravel Path loop from Mikoszewo, which is a moderate 33.7 km ride. Another option is the easier Forest Rest Area – Forest Rest Shelter loop from Prawy Brzeg Wisły, covering 25.2 km.

What natural features or landmarks can I see along the no-traffic touring cycling routes?

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ha is rich in natural beauty and unique landmarks. You can cycle past expansive sandy beaches and dunes, observe the Vistula River's mouth, and potentially spot seals on the sandy shoals. Notable points of interest include the Bunker and Old Fishing Pier on the Vistula River, the Mewia Łacha Nature Reserve Beach, and a View of the Vistula River Mouth from an observation tower.

Is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ha suitable for family touring cycling?

Absolutely. With 23 easy routes,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ha is very suitable for families. The generally flat terrain and dedicated no-traffic paths make for a safe and enjoyable experience. Shorter, easy loops like the Forest Gravel Road – Scenic Forest Gravel Path loop from Mikoszewo (7.9 km) are great for younger riders or those looking for a relaxed outing.

Can I bring my dog on the no-traffic touring cycling routes?

While the reserve is a protected area, dogs are generally permitted on designated paths and cycling routes, provided they are kept on a leash. However, access to the strictest parts of the reserve, especially near bird breeding colonies and seal resting areas, is restricted to minimize disturbance to wildlife. Always check local signage for specific rules.

What is the best time of year to go touring cycling in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ha?

The best time for touring cycling in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ha is typically from spring through early aut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is generally mild and pleasant, and the natural beauty of the reserve, including birdlife, is at its peak. Summer offers longer daylight hours, while spring and autumn provide cooler temperatures and fewer crowds.

Are there connections to longer regional cycling networks from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ha?

Yes,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ha is well-integrated into broader regional cycling networks. You can connect to sections of EuroVelo 9 (the Wiślana Trasa Rowerowa or Vistula Bicycle Route) and the R10 route (Velo Baltica), which traces the Baltic Sea coastline. These connections allow for extended touring experiences beyond the immediate reserve.

What do other touring cyclists say about the routes in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ha?

The komoot community highly rates the touring cycling experience in Rezerwat Przyrody Mewia Łacha, with an average score of 4.66 stars from over 700 ratings. Reviewers often praise the quiet, traffic-free nature of the routes, the unique coastal and river delta landscapes, and the opportunities for wildlife spotting, particularly birds and seals.

Where can I park my car when visiting for a touring cycling trip?

Designated parking spots are available at various access points to the reserve and its cycling routes, particularly in nearby villages like Mikoszewo. These spots allow cyclists to leave their vehicles and easily access the no-traffic paths. Always look for official parking areas to ensure your vehicle is safely stored and to respect local regulations.

Are there any ferry connections that can be used to extend cycling routes?

Yes, ferry connections are available in the vicinity, such as the ferry between Świbno and Mikoszewo. These ferries can be used to cross the Vistula River, allowing you to link different sections of cycling routes and explore areas like Sobieszewo Island, further enhancing your touring experience.
